Product outline
Peptide immobilizing kit is used for making peptide solid phase on normal ELISA plate. In general, peptides are difficult to immobilize on normal ELISA plate. The kit is consisted of reagents to make conjugate and coating buffer, and one can easily form peptide conjugate that can be immobilized on normal plate at high efficiency. The kit contains reagents enough to make conjugate three times of 250µg; of peptide. Five ELISA plates can be coated at 5 µg/mL of peptide at one time, total 15 plates.
Principle
Peptide forms conjugate with BSA, and immobilized on normal ELISA plate by using BSA as a foothold. It should be noted that antibody recognizes BSA is not used in this system. As coating buffer carbonate buffer is attached.

How to use
1.Mixing of peptide and BSA solution
Peptide dissolved in PBS is mixed with BSA solution (1mg/mL. The basic mix ratio is 250µL of peptide (1mg/mL) and 250µL of BSA solution, but may need modification. As far as the condition of the total volume being 500µL and the BSA solution used being 250µL is kept constant, the peptide concentration can be varied within the range of 0.5 to 2mg/mL【note 1】.
2. Formation of conjugate
The following steps should be done at 4℃. Add 50µL of Reaction Solution to the mixed solution, and mix well by inverting the container, and let it stay for 30 sec. Repeat the same procedure 4 more times (totally 250µL of Reaction Solution is added). Then incubate for 60 min while mixing a few more times during the incubation.
3. Stopping reaction
Take out the container from refrigerator, and add all the powder from one tube of reaction Stop Agent into the container, and stop the reaction. Please keep the container opened during stop reaction since small gas 【note 2】 is generated by this reaction. Let it stay open until the gas generation stops.
4. Immobilization of peptide
Dilute 2 x Coating Buffer by the same volume of pure water. Dilute the conjugate solution to desired concentration by 1 x Coating Buffer, and immobilize peptide by adding 100µL/well of diluted conjugate (for 96-well plate). Incubation time is generally 30 min to 3 hrs.
5. Storage of conjugate
The prepared conjugate can be stored for 1 week at 4℃ 【note 3】.
【note 1】 The optimum mix ratio may be different according to peptide nature.
【note 2】 The gas is hydrogen. Although it is a small amount, please be careful of fire.
【note 3】 The storage time may be different according to peptide nature.
